Address 27.02419105 DCR

DsbdqxEH4iQw2MLrxkZegbvmHPRPem3WzeF

Confirmed

Total Received27.02419105 DCR
Total Sent0 DCR
Final Balance27.02419105 DCR
No. Transactions1

Transactions

No Inputs (Newly Generated Coins)
DsdmDy2Z4fhpbxPuVZWhRW9fiQzj3UrhrQ725.3332124 DCR
DsbdqxEH4iQw2MLrxkZegbvmHPRPem3WzeF27.02419105 DCR ×
DspBYhfHWC97Q2gDhh2mAc5TytbBTXvNTjR19.2766296 DCR
Fee: 0 DCR
825790 Confirmations46.30082065 DCR